4.7 Magellanic penguins, continued. Here are the data for the study of Magellanic penguins in Example 3.6 and Exercise 4.5. The values in italics correspond to the two years with highly unusual climatic conditions that the researchers excluded from their analysis.

Percent starved Percent fledged Percent starved Percent fledged Percent starved Percent fledged Percent starved Percent fledged 39.5 40.8 54.0 20.3 27.4 27.1 47.2 34.7 20.9 43.7 66.0 24.2 38.3 27.8 29.0 37.1 25.9 45.5 28.1 54.2 32.4 57.3 18.6 66.4 44.0 45.8 55.3 26.0 39.0 44.4 39.2 42.6 66.0 1.7 16.8 55.7 28.6 58.2 46.0 32.8 86.4 6.8 46.9 27.2 11.8 60.5 20.9 11.2 69.8 8.6 40.8 26.9 28.6 31.4 34.0 10.5

a. Are the two outliers (values in italics) influential for the correlation? Obtain r with and without these two data points.

b. Are the two outliers influential for regression? Obtain the equation of the least-squares regression line with and without these two data points. Add both regression lines to the same scatterplot, as in Figure 4.4(a).

c. What are the two excluded data points? Are they outliers in the x direction? In the y direction? Are they outliers of the relationship?

Explain how this is relevant to your conclusions in parts a and b.
